Rates, Fees, and Requirements
The total value of the rental will be the rental rate, plus staff, plus any additional fees incurred by the requirements of the production.
Definitions
Rental Periods are a continuous 8 hour period per day in which the theatre is available to be occupied by the Client for the purposes of producing the Performance.
Rental Rates
We have two standard rates for performances and rehearsals; commercial and non-profit. These standard rates are initially per a continuous 8 hour period per day with additional hours costing extra.
The rehearsal rate only applies when there is production setup or rehearsal on days other than the day of the performance or if it is outside of the allocated hours of a performance period. If a rehearsal and performance occurs within one 8 hour period all that would apply is the performance rental period rate.
| Client Type | Performance Rental Period |
Performance Additional Hours |
Rehearsal Rental Period |
Rehearsal Additional Hours |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Non-Profit | $750.00 | $100.00 | $325.00 | $50.00 |
| Commercial | $1000.00 | $125.00 | $475.00 | $75.00 |
In the event that additional hours beyond the performance period are for rehearsal, the performance additional hour’s rate will apply.

Staff Rates
Depending on the client's needs, there are some mandatory staff and some optional theatre staff:
| Staff Person | Rate/hour | Minimum Requirement | Conditions of Requirement |
|---|---|---|---|
| House Manager | $15.00 | 1 | Mandatory at all times the theatre is occupied. |
| Orchestra Ushers | $12.50 | See Required Front of House Usher Schedule (below) | |
| Balcony Ushers | $12.50 | See Required Front of House Usher Schedule (below) | |
| Backstage Security | $12.50 | See Required Backstage Usher and Cast Entrance Schedule (below) | |
| Sound Technician | $15.00 | 1 | Mandatory if utilizing BRAC’s sound technical services. |
| Light Technician | $15.00 | 1 | Mandatory if utilizing BRAC’s light technical services. |
| Box Office Manger | $13.50 | 1 | Mandatory for all performances in which the BRAC is managing ticket sales. |
| Box Office Staff | $12.50 | 2 | Mandatory for all performances in which the BRAC is managing ticket sales. |
| Security | $15.00 | 2 | Mandatory at all times alcohol is present. |
| Coat Check | $12.50 | 0 | Optional. |
| Parking Attendant | $15.00 | 0 | Optional, but will add value to your production by assisting with the allocation of cars on nights in which the building is used for multiple events. |
| Stage Hands | $12.50 | 0 | Depends on production needs. |
Sales Tax
All transactions are subject to the Nova Scotia Harmonized Sales Tax (HST).
